Abstract

Computerized and Algorithmic tools are used in Artificial intelligence (AI). With the help of these tools, we can quickly get more reliable results by giving input to the computer. Artificial neural networks that are very helpful in terms of different computerized models for learning, including computers and DL, are an advancement in Artificial intelligence. Segmentation, lesion detection, and practices in interventional radiology are the modern applications of Artificial intelligence related to radiology. Artificial intelligence also provides information about a person's risk of suffering from a disease. This also helps to determine the methods for cancer intervention studies. The paper combines evidence-based research with personal expertise to help not just diagnostic imaging trainees and associates but also experienced coworkers considering radiotherapy and chemotherapy therapies.
